Analysis

In 2024, other investment, debt instruments (assets, positions, us dollar) in Kenya stood at 185.99 US dollar per person.

Compared with earlier readings it is down 3.5% on the previous year and up 39.4% over ten years.

Over the whole period, other investment, debt instruments (assets, positions, us dollar) in Kenya peaked at 192.75 US dollar per person in 2023 and was at its lowest, 132.9 US dollar per person, in 2010.

Kenya ranks 138th of 169 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 17 years of available data.

How this figure is calculated

Other investment, Debt instruments (Assets, Positions, US dollar) divided by Population, total, mat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.

Other investment, Debt instruments (Assets, Positions, US dollar) ÷ Population, total
